Why This Rodeo Matters
Breast cancer affects 1 in 8 women in the United States. Each year, over 300,000 individuals are diagnosed, and while survival rates are improving thanks to early detection and advanced treatments, the journey is far from over.
Behind those numbers are mothers, daughters, friends, sisters, and neighbors—people in our own community. Give Breast Cancer the Boot is a time to honor their strength, raise awareness, and offer tangible support to those in the saddle of this fight.

Director of Medical Imaging at Teton Valley Health Care, Teresa Schwarzwalter, RT (M) had this to say about our Free Mammogram Program.
“As we all know screening mammograms are vital to early breast cancer detection and the potential reduction of mortality rate. Without the Free Mammogram Program, many of our community members would go without the help of a screening mammogram. Early detection can mean less extensive surgery and treatment. We want to catch a cancer before symptoms are noticeable, potentially leading to more effective treatment and higher survival rates.”
